1997 Nissan Altima GXE review from North America

"Awesome ride"

What things have gone wrong with the car?

Air bag warning light (had loose wire on the sensor strut on the radiator support.. fixed in 10 minutes at no cost).

General comments?

Runs smooth, shifts great, cannot ask for a better car for the money...

I am a used car dealer in Fayetteville, Alabama (a rural @ resort area) with terrible roads that don't FAZE this little car! So it gets 38 MPG running these back roads with the A/C on, with cruise set for 60 MPH... so I drive this car all over...
